Raised and educated in France until 1967, Gregory went on to follow his passion for art and design in his beloved Lebanon's Académie Libanaise des Beaux-Arts from which he received a degree in Interior Architecture. Since then, his success and growth have been ceaseless, as well as the praise for his work on an international level, including being listed by Architectural Digest as one of the world's top interior designers on more than one occasion.
In 1987, Gregory made one of his most defining moves in opening Gatserelia Design International in Toronto, Canada with his brother Alexander. However, with the end to the awful civil conflict in Lebanon, Gatserelia saw a remarkable opportunity to contribute to that Nation's reconstruction while being a part of a remarkably vital creative scene there and, in 1996, he moved the company's central office to the jewel-city of Beirut. From there, Gregory Gatserelia has quickly moved across the globe.
